Thanks to the launch of this feature, users can make old images or images with a standard format look more modern. This feature will maintain important photo quality and metadata in it, even after the photo is edited.

"Now, HDR photos can maintain a full dynamic range and important HDR metadata even after editing with features such as Photo Unblor, Magic Eraser, and Portrait Light. This means edited photos will maintain their contrast and spotlight," Google said, quoted via Google Photos Help Page on Wednesday, July 2.

Thus, users do not need to worry about losing the quality of HDR when editing their photos. Whatever the device is used, Google Photos will maintain its original details by increasing its brightness and contrast.

Google also added a new tool called Ultra HDR. This tool is launched so that users can adjust the brightness of their photos more accurately. The final result of the photo will look much better than the HDR-formed photo.

"To get a perfect look for your photos and style, you can also edit image brightness levels through a new Ultra HDR tool," Google explained.

The company also describes changes to the HDR menu on Google Photos. The menu is no longer named HDR because Google has changed it to Tone. According to Google, this name change reflects more about its function.
